Visual Scene Graph for PowerPoint + Unified Production Pipeline
Let AI see and understand slide layouts, while providing complete beautification/creation capabilities.
| Capability | Description | Status |
|---|---|---|
| 🎨 PPT Beautification | One-click design theme application, auto-adjust fonts/colors/spacing | ✅ |
| 🏗️ Create from Scratch | Auto-generate complete presentations from YAML/JSON outlines | ✅ |
| 🔍 Scene Graph Parsing | Extract element trees, spatial relationships, layout patterns | ✅ |
| 📊 Quality Evaluation | Score PPT design quality (contrast, alignment, consistency) | ✅ |
| 🎯 Smart Detection | Auto-detect slide types (cover/section/content/ending) | ✅ |
| Theme | Style | Use Case |
|---|---|---|
designhub_warm |
Warm Hope (Creamy White + Warm Red + Life Green) | Student/Public Speaking, Emotional Narratives |
designhub_pro |
Professional Business (Deep Blue + Gold) | Corporate Reports, Business Presentations |
projection |
Projection Optimized (High Contrast, Large Fonts) | Large Venue Projections |

Vendor Mechanism
python-pptx (MIT) is fully vendored into ppt_scene_graph/vendor/pptx/, no external installation needed.
Principle: ppt_scene_graph/__init__.py adds vendor path to sys.path, making from pptx import ... point to vendored version.
Design System
design.py defines DesignSystem dataclass, containing:
- Colors (
bg,text_title,primary,secondary,accent, etc.) - Fonts (
font_title,font_body) - Spacing (
margin_left,margin_top, etc.) - Decorations (
left_bar_width,top_line_height)
Skill Invocation
OpenClaw calls beautify(), create_from_outline(), evaluate() in pipeline.py via wrapper scripts like scripts/beautify.py.
